Annette Ferguson
Annette Ferguson is a prominent Guyanese politician and member of the People's National Congress Reform (PNCR), known for her advocacy on various social issues and her role as a Member of Parliament. Recently, she has been in the news for addressing concerns regarding the ethical standards and accountability of government officials in Guyana.
